Objective:To explore treatment in early stages of frozen shoulder using combination of "longhujiaozhan’’(龙虎交战)acupunture with tuina against tuina in Singapore TCM clinics. Methods:According to the observations required,60patients of age range from40-60years old with frozen shoulder for2months randomly divide into2groups into treatment group and control group of30cases each. Treatment group using " longhujiaozhan"(龙虎交战)acupunture with tuina,the control group using tuina,1week2times,10times as1course, after1course of treatment, measure each group the painscore VAS and4movements of shoulder, in upwards, abduction, medial rotation, lateral rotation and its effects outcome."Longhujiaozhan"(龙虎交战)is twisting of needles in clockwise directions of needles towards the left or front9times then anti-clockwise to the right or back6times,back and forth till there is sensations. Leave the needles for30minutes, every10minutes twisting of the needles to stimulate the pulse sensation. After acupunture, followed by tuina on the affected shoulder paying attentions to the acupoints and gently swinging, pulling, pushing of the affected arm in the movements of shoulder total takes about20-30minutes, Administer the same tuina for the control group.Results:(1) Using the statistics analysis, before treatment both groups are of the same symptoms no mere difference in painscore (P>0.05) but after treatment the painscore there is difference between the2groups (P<0.05), there is no mere difference in movements of shoulders in both groups before treatment and after treatment, found movements up and medial rotation have no difference(P>0.05),but there is significance difference in abduction (P<0.01)and lateral rotation (P<0.05)(2) The clinical overall outcome effects in treatment group and control group no significance difference (P>0.05); but the recovery cases has significance difference (P<0.05). Conclusions:(1) Both groups in the early stages of frozen shoulder show effective treatment, as the pain is lesser and increased mobility of the shoulder.(2)Using combination of longhujiaozhan "(龙虎交战)acupuncture with tuina shows effective treatment and recovery in the early stages of frozen shoulder.(3) Using combination of" longhujiaozhan’’(龙虎交战)acupuncture with tuina shows relieving pain more than the tuina itself. (4) Using combination of " longhujiaozhan’’(龙虎交战)icupuncture with tuina have shown improve movements as in abduction and lateral rotation of the shoulder.Early stages frozen shoulder:stage1or The "freezing"or painful stage, which may last3months in which patient has a slow onset of pain as the pain worsens, the shoulder loses motion."Longhujiaozhan"(龙虎交战)known as "Dragon war" needle is a classical needle acupuncture method, mainly used in the treatment of cervical spondylosis, lumbar disc herniation, bone hyperplasia, frozen shoulder,rheumatic arthritis, knee arthritis,tennis elbow, headache,migraine pain and various sprains."Long" refers turn left, that thumb forward of twisting;"tiger" is right after the big point that twisting, twirling,"war" is alternating twisting and twirling that is the number9point thumb forward twisting force; then turn right twirling6point, such repeated implementation. It is a left to right fuel burning96is analgesic characteristics.tuina:a kind of physical therapy used to relieve or eliminate symptoms and treat disease by stimulating position or acupoint on the surface of the body with manipulation, or by moving the affected limbs. One of the8manipulation of bone setting used for relaxing the muscle,dissipating blood stasis and promoting subsidence of swelling.
